We report a case of nonocclusive mesenteric ischemia due to hypotensor drug abuse. This is the first case in Japan. A 52-year-old man who abused hypotensor drugs was admitted to our hospital with vomiting. He subsequently developed severe hypotension, aspiration pneumonia, and acute renal failure, but these symptoms resolved gradually after intensive treatment. On day 8, abdominal pain suddenly occurred. Computed tomography revealed ascites and ischemic changes in the small intestine and ascending colon. Emergency operation was performed to determine whether intestinal necrosis had occurred. Intraoperative examination revealed segmental, discrete necrosis from the lower part of the ileum to the right side of transverse colon ; however, the superior mesenteric artery was patent. The involved parts of the intestine were resected. The postoperative diagnosis was nonocclusive mesenteric ischemia, and the patient recovered uneventfully.
